Overview

Turon Pump Station is a refined product pipeline facility in Turon, Kansas, United States. It operates under PHMSA and DOT 49 CFR Part 195 regulations for hazardous liquid pipelines.

Turon Pump Station is a refined product pipeline facility located in Turon, Reno County, Kansas, United States. As a pump station on a refined product pipeline, it plays a role in the transportation of petroleum products such as gasoline, diesel, and jet fuel across the region. The facility is operational and classified under NAICS code 486910 for pipeline transportation of refined petroleum products. The facility operates under the regulatory framework of the U.S. Pipeline and Hazardous Materials Safety Administration (PHMSA) and the Department of Transportation (DOT) 49 CFR Part 195, which governs the safe transportation of hazardous liquids by pipeline. This includes requirements for pipeline integrity management, corrosion control, and emergency response planning. Pump stations like Turon are critical for maintaining pressure and flow along the pipeline network. Located in rural Kansas, the Turon Pump Station contributes to the regional energy infrastructure, supporting the distribution of refined products to markets in the central United States. The facility's location in a sparsely populated area may reduce certain risks associated with population density, but pipeline safety remains a priority through regulatory compliance and maintenance practices.

Environmental context

The Turon Pump Station is situated in a rural agricultural area of central Kansas, where the primary environmental considerations include potential impacts on soil and groundwater from pipeline leaks or spills. The facility's proximity to waterways and the age of the pipeline infrastructure are key factors in environmental risk management. Regulatory oversight under PHMSA requires spill prevention and response plans to protect local ecosystems and water resources.
